The University of Minnesota's Accounts Receivable Services team seeks a Payment Application Specialist who is responsible for applying check and EFT payments from customers against the relevant invoices within the People Soft Accounts Receivable module. The role is also responsible for resolving payment discrepancies, reconciling accounts, processing customer refund requests, and preparing reports.

Payment Application (75%)
- Apply cash/check (lockbox), EFT, and credit card payments to non‑sponsored customer accounts.
- Research unidentified payments with customers and departments, apply to customer accounts, and process customer refunds as necessary.
- Research and apply complex on‑account transactions that aren't automatically applied.
- Correspond with the bank to resolve lockbox deposit issues.
- Liaison and coordination with Sponsored Financial Reporting on related customer payments.
- Reconciliation of merchant/bank card payments with sales activity, research and resolve discrepancies.
- Reconciling Accounts Receivable to General Ledger, other departmental reconciliations.
- Correspond with customers, departments and/or bank card processors regarding online credit card payment questions or issues.
- Compliance matters, including the annual external audit; internal audit recommendations; and departmental compliance with accounting policies and procedures.
- Special projects as assigned, including participation in or support of financial system improvement projects.
- Liaison, coordination with, and training of University departments on cash application issues, balance sheet account analysis, financial statement analysis, etc.
